Summarize 📝 — Chrome Side Panel + CLI Fast summaries from URLs, files, and media. Works in the terminal, a Chrome Side Panel and Firefox Sidebar. Highlights Chrome Side Panel chat (streaming agent + history) inside the sidebar. Video slides: screenshots + OCR + transcript cards for YouTube, direct video URLs, and local video files. Media-aware summaries: auto‑detect video/audio vs page content. Coding CLI backends: Codex, Claude, Gemini, Cursor Agent, OpenClaw, OpenCode. Streaming Markdown + metrics + cache‑aware status. CLI supports URLs, files, podcasts, YouTube, audio/video, PDFs.
